Early Game Terraria Recipes: Building Your Foundation

Starting out in Terraria can feel overwhelming, but mastering these early game recipes will set you up for success.

Essential Tools & Weapons:

  • Wooden Sword: Requires 10 Wood. Your first weapon, crucial for early defense.
  • Wooden Axe: Requires 5 Wood. Needed to chop down trees and gather more wood.
  • Wooden Pickaxe: Requires 5 Wood. Used to mine stone and other early game ores.
  • Crafting Table: Requires 10 Wood. Unlocks many more crafting options.

Basic Building Blocks:

  • Torch: Requires 1 Wood and 1 Gel. Provides crucial light, vital for exploration and safety.
  • Wooden Platform: Requires 3 Wood. Used to build walkways and structures.
  • Dirt Walls: Requires Dirt. Basic defense against enemies.

Healing & Potions:

  • Healing Potion: Requires 1 Bottled Water, 1 Blinkroot, and 1 Daybloom. Restores health.

Tip: Explore early game areas thoroughly to find the necessary materials for these recipes. Don't forget to gather wood, stone, and herbs!

Mid-Game Terraria Recipes: Expanding Your Arsenal

As you progress, you'll unlock access to new materials and more powerful recipes.

Improved Weapons & Armor:

  • Iron Sword: Requires 12 Iron Bars. A significant upgrade from the Wooden Sword.
  • Iron Helmet, Iron Breastplate, Iron Greaves: Each requires Iron Bars (check the in-game recipe for exact amounts). Provides much-needed protection.
  • Iron Pickaxe: Requires 12 Iron Bars. Lets you mine stronger ores.

Advanced Tools & Crafting:

  • Furnace: Requires 10 Stone Blocks. Needed to smelt ores into bars.
  • Anvil: Requires 20 Iron Bars. Allows for the creation of more advanced items.

Potions & Buffs:

  • Mana Potion: Restores mana (check in-game recipe for ingredients). Essential for magic users.
  • Ironskin Potion: Increases defense (check in-game recipe for ingredients).

Tip: Begin exploring caves and underground areas to find Iron Ore and other valuable resources.
